Imgflip Logo Icon
Ryant_t (299)
Joined 2021-07-06
4 Featured Images
9 Creations
5 Comments

Latest Submissions See All

Latest Comments

PIZZA IS THE BEST in fun
0 ups, 3y
THEM YOU._. | image tagged in memes,buff doge vs cheems | made w/ Imgflip meme maker
Change My Mind in fun
0 ups, 3y
Lmfao ya
Change My Mind in fun
0 ups, 3y
Lmao
Change My Mind in fun
1 up, 3y
Aww thanks bro
Find that Russia flag! in fun
0 ups, 3y
TF